The Boston Celtics hold a 3-2 lead over the Philadelphia 76ers in their Eastern Conference first-round playoff series, with Game 6 set for April 30 at Wells Fargo Center. Philadelphia's 113-97 Game 5 road victory on April 28 swung momentum, as Joel Embiid erupted for 33 points in his second outing back from an appendectomy and abdomen concerns, complemented by Tyrese Maxey's 25 points and 10 assists. Boston's prior 128-96 Game 4 blowout featured a franchise-record 24 threes and Jayson Tatum's 30 points, underscoring their depth. Both squads enter relatively healthy per latest injury reports, though Philly's home crowd and elimination urgency heighten upset potential against the higher seed's closeout experience.
